Metallurgical Lab Technician
Job Description:
Pay Range: $23-27.50
Education: Typically requires an AA/AS degree plus min. 2yrs of prior relevant experience
- or a University Degree in a related field
- or in absence of a degree, 4yrs of relevant experience
U.S. citizenship or U.S. persons permitted
THE COMPANY -
Work with one of the Largest American Owned Aerospace & Defense Companies.
Seeking a Metallurgical Lab Technician for the Monroe, NC Additive Manufacturing facility.
In this hands-on, laboratory-focused role, you will perform metallurgical and material verification testing to ensure product and process conformity to defined specifications, customer standards, and controlled procedures.
You will execute specimen preparation, perform metallurgical evaluations, maintain test equipment, and ensure accurate, traceable digital data entry within the MES and QMS systems—directly supporting production readiness, quality compliance, and SPQDC performance.
The ideal candidate brings strong attention to detail, precision in laboratory practice, familiarity with metal testing methods, and the ability to follow established procedures while supporting continuous improvement of material verification workflows.
What You Will Do:
• Conduct metallurgical and material verification tests per defined specifications and procedures while managing routine instrument care
• Perform precise sample preparation, calibration, and elemental analysis of materials using atomic spectroscopy and gas combustion methodologies
• Prepare, section, mount, polish, and etch specimens for microstructural evaluation
• Evaluate microstructure, hardness, density, tensile, fatigue, and other required material properties using established test methods
• Execute special process validations following controlled work instructions and document results within MES
• Record, organize, and maintain traceable test data, ensuring accuracy and digital completeness
• Maintain calibration readiness and proper operation of metallurgical test and measurement equipment, including but not limited to performing maintenance on the equipment per established procedures at required time and use intervals
• Track and maintain consumable inventories, including chemicals needed for sample preparation and testing
• Coordinate with the Materials Scientist and Quality Engineer on testing requirements, data reviews, and investigations
• Identify, document, and communicate out-of-spec conditions or nonconformances for engineering and quality review
• Support PPAP, MSA, and FAI metallurgical testing requirements for new production builds
• Participate in 5S, safety, and continuous improvement activities within the metallurgical lab
• Support the Process Engineer and Material Scientist with material or failure analysis inputs as needed
• Engage with Operations for sampling support and coordination of material flow
• Support and promote compliance to all quality requirements within the QMS and industry regulations, such as AS9100, as pertaining to the role
• Must be willing and able to attend occasional Zoom meeting before or after hours to facilitate global collaboration
Qualifications You Must Have:
• Education:
-Typically requires an AA/AS degree and minimum 2 years of prior relevant experience
-or a University Degree in a related field
-or in absence of a degree, 4 years of relevant experience
• U.S. citizenship is required, as only U.S. persons are authorized to access information under this program/contract
• 2+ years experience preparing metallurgical specimens (sectioning, mounting, polishing, etching) or operating related lab equipment
• 2+years experience in metallurgical or material testing, laboratory operations, or quality/inspection work in a metals environment
• Ability to operate precision instruments and measurement tools with strong manual dexterity
• Ability to lift up to 30 pounds and stand for extended periods during testing activities
• US Citizen and US Person candidates permitted
Qualifications We Prefer:
• Hands-on experience in atomic spectroscopy and gas combustion analysis, including sample preparation techniques and instrument-specific software, with a strong chemistry background preferred related to ICP analysis
• Experience with additive manufacturing or metal powder-based production environments
• Familiarity with microstructural evaluation methods, hardness testing, density analysis, or special process validations
• Experience capturing digital test data, documenting results, and working within MES/QMS systems
• Knowledge of metal powder handling, sampling, or testing
• Ability to understand and write standard work instructions, laboratory procedures, or test method documentation
• Strong organizational skills and attention to detail, with an interest in continuous improvement of lab workflows
